The mayor of Skenderaj, Sami Lushtaku, has announced that he has filed a defamation lawsuit against the acting Prime Minister of Kosovo, Albin Kurti, regarding the statements made on the KTV show “Interaktiv”.
Kurti said on Monday on “Interaktiv” that Lushtaku wanted to hit his escort with an official car during the campaign in Skenderaj for the February elections. 2025.
“Only I and my close protection were there. Do you think that there was something with one of my bodyguards, only then we will be able to say that it did not happen with me. Then there is a police process for this, but he was not arrested for this, although there was an attempt to cause danger”, said Kurti on Monday night.
The lawsuit was submitted to the Basic Court of Pristina.
Lushtaku, through his lawyer, on Tuesday had given 24 hours for Kurti to retract his statements and apologize.
“Today, through my lawyer, I filed a defamation lawsuit against Albin Kurti, after untrue and tendentious statements against me. I will not allow my name, my contribution and my dignity to be used for political propaganda, public fraud and low defamation. This is a clear answer to any attempt at political lynching. Anyone who slanders him with falsehoods will face the same action and be held accountable before the law!” – wrote Lushtaku on Facebook.
